Databricks, Inc. Manager II, Engineering (Multiple Positions) in Bellevue, Washington

Manager II, Engineering (Multiple Positions), Databricks, Inc., Bellevue, WA. Plan, direct, and coordinate computer systems and network infrastructure to support Databricks' data and AI products. Manage the Traffic Platform team responsible for SQL, AI, and distributed data processing workloads in a SaaS environment. Design and implement multi-cloud connectivity solutions with security controls to prevent data exfiltration. Oversee largescale distributed systems, including container-based services, ensuring availability, scalability, and performance. Establish technical standards, including architecture and code reviews, to maintain engineering excellence. Collaborate with product management, engineering, operations, sales, and customer success to deliver high-quality networking and data systems. Recruit, hire, and mentor engineering staff, provide feedback and career development, and coordinate long-term technology roadmaps. Implement efficient processes to enhance delivery speed and quality while ensuring alignment with organizational goals. Telecommuting permitted. (DBxWA018).

40 hrs/week, Mon-Fri, 8:30 a.m. - 5:30 p.m.Salary:$220,000 - $285,000/yr. Standard company benefits.

[M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S]{.underline}[:]{.underline}

 

Must have a Master's degree or foreign equivalent in Computer Science, Engineering, Information Technology or a related field, plus 36 months of software engineering experience.

 

Alternatively, will accept Bachelor's degree or foreign equivalent in Computer Science, Engineering, Information Technology or a related field plus 72 months of progressive, post-baccalaureate experience in software engineering.

 

Of the required experience, must have 24 months in each of the following (which may be gained concurrently):

  • Managing engineering teams, including recruiting, hiring, and supervising software engineers to support project and product delivery;
  • Working with large-scale distributed web services, distributed systems, databases, compilers, and performance optimization;
  • Big data systems such as Apache Spark or Hadoop;
  • Developing and maintaining long-term technology roadmaps for software teams to ensure timely delivery of projects and products, including monitoring and meeting service level agreements (SLAs);
  • Establishing and implementing efficient engineering processes to improve software development velocity and product quality; and
  • Managing teams responsible for building and operating high-volume distributed systems in a Software-as-a-Service (SaaS), machine learning, or data-intensive environment.
